Reality Optional The Unhinged Wit of Phil Althouse
The community is invited to the digital art exhibit “Reality Optional: The Unhinged Wit of Phil Althouse” a collection of humorous pieces by Phil Althouse, April 17 through May 12 at the City of Santa Clarita’s Main Theatre, 24266 Main St., Newhall in the Old Town Newhall Arts and Entertainment District. Hours: Tuesday – Friday 1PM- 5PM and during all events held at The Main Theater. Admission is free.
A Meet the Artist reception will be open to the public on Thursday, April 18, 7PM-10PM with light refreshments.
Phil Althouse is an award-winning fine art photographer based in Santa Clarita. Originally from the San Francisco area, he spent the bulk of his career in Hollywood’s film and television industry. There he became fascinated by the challenge of telling a story and injecting humor and theatrical timing into a single still image. Althouse’s images are known for their uniquely dramatic style, wit and sensitivity to contrast and form. They have been shown in the U.S., Europe and Australia.
